The exhilarating follow-up to Pat Barker's The Women of Troy and The Silence of the Girls

The third book in her acclaimed series reimagining the Iliad story from the perspective of the Trojan women, which began with The Silence of the Girls.

Continuing the story of the captured Trojan women as they set sail for Mycenae with the victorious Greeks, The Voyage Home centres on the fate of Cassandra - daughter of King Priam, priestess of Apollo, and a prophet condemned never to be believed. (When she refuses to have sex with Apollo, after he has kissed her, granting her the gift of true prophecy, he spits in her mouth to make sure she will never be believed.)

Psychologically complex and dangerously driven, Cassandra's arrival in Mycenae will set in motion a bloody train of events, drawing in King Agamemnon, his wife Clytemnestra and daughter Electra. Agamemnon's triumphant return from Troy is far from the celebration he imagined, and the fate of the Trojan women as uncertain as they had feared.
